SN74AHCT126PWR

Texas Instruments · Buffer/Driver/Transceiver · TSSOP-14

SN74AHCT126PWR from Texas Instruments, in a TSSOP-14. Pinout and pin descriptions extracted from the manufacturer datasheet by ds2sf; symbol, footprint, and 3D from KiCad-official CAD.

Pinout

Pin Name Type Function
1 1OE input Active-high output enable for channel 1. When high, 1Y follows 1A; when low, 1Y is in the high-impedance (3-state) mode. TTL-compatible input (VIH >= 2V, VIL <= 0.8V).
2 1A input Channel 1 buffer data input. TTL-compatible logic input; buffered to 1Y when 1OE is high.
3 1Y tri_state Channel 1 3-state buffer output. Drives the logic level of 1A when 1OE is high; high-impedance when 1OE is low. Rated IOH = -8 mA / IOL = 8 mA.
4 2OE input Active-high output enable for channel 2. When high, 2Y follows 2A; when low, 2Y is in the high-impedance (3-state) mode.
5 2A input Channel 2 buffer data input. TTL-compatible logic input; buffered to 2Y when 2OE is high.
6 2Y tri_state Channel 2 3-state buffer output. Drives the logic level of 2A when 2OE is high; high-impedance when 2OE is low. Rated IOH = -8 mA / IOL = 8 mA.
7 GND power_in Device ground reference (0 V).
8 3Y tri_state Channel 3 3-state buffer output. Drives the logic level of 3A when 3OE is high; high-impedance when 3OE is low. Rated IOH = -8 mA / IOL = 8 mA.
9 3A input Channel 3 buffer data input. TTL-compatible logic input; buffered to 3Y when 3OE is high.
10 3OE input Active-high output enable for channel 3. When high, 3Y follows 3A; when low, 3Y is in the high-impedance (3-state) mode.
11 4Y tri_state Channel 4 3-state buffer output. Drives the logic level of 4A when 4OE is high; high-impedance when 4OE is low. Rated IOH = -8 mA / IOL = 8 mA.
12 4A input Channel 4 buffer data input. TTL-compatible logic input; buffered to 4Y when 4OE is high.
13 4OE input Active-high output enable for channel 4. When high, 4Y follows 4A; when low, 4Y is in the high-impedance (3-state) mode.
14 VCC power_in Positive supply pin. Recommended operating range 4.5 V to 5.5 V. Bypass with a 0.1 uF ceramic capacitor located close to the pin.
